Container Gardening Pot Sizes – Contain vs Constrain



Container Gardening Pot Sizes – Contain vs Constrain.

In this video we take a look at pot sizes and the difference between

containing and constraining a plant.

It is important to choose the right size pot to ensure that your plant

grows at the fastest rate possible.

Containing – The pot is big enough so that it allows your plant to grow at

a similar rate to if it was planted in the ground. The roots are all

contained within the pot, making it easy to move and keep under control.

Constraining – The pot is too small, often the roots can be seen sticking

out from the sides of the pot. Growth is stunted and there is a chance

that your plant may die.
